The Black Marlin is no longer the new kid on the block here in Old Town Tustin. Our fish house and regional BBQ restaurant resides in the historical Tustin Garage on 6th Street and El Camino Real, where this historical building is now a destination restaurant. In 2014, we finished 2nd in The Orange County Register's Best of Orange County Best Seafood Restaurant category after being open for just 9

months. We invite you to see for yourself why Orange County has voted us The Best Seafood Restaurant in Orange County.

To Our Black Marlin Family,

The Black Marlin in Tustin will be temporarily closing after dinner service on Saturday, March 1st for a major restaurant remodel. After years of planning, we’re excited to embark on this much needed and long-awaited renovation to elevate your dining experience.

This transformation will include essential plumbing upgrades, a modernized kitchen, a reimagined restaurant and bar layout, and an exciting new menu—carefully crafted to become an award-winning favorite.

Due to the complexity of these upgrades and the unique challenges of working within a historic space, we don’t have an exact reopening date just yet. But rest assured, we’ll be keeping you updated every step of the way.

For the past 11 years, your unwavering support has meant everything to us. We can’t wait to welcome you back to something truly special in Old Town Tustin. Stay connected with us on social media for progress updates, behind-the-scenes looks, and sneak peeks at the exciting changes ahead.

When we return, The Black Marlin will not only continue to be your local neighborhood gathering spot for great food, drinks, and special occasions—it will also be a top culinary destination for all of Southern California to enjoy.

We thank you in advance for your patience and support, and we look forward to serving you soon!

—The Black Marlin Team
